Highest Earning Master's Natural Resources Programs in California
These are the highest earning master's natural resources programs in california, ranked by median earnings. The ranking includes 5 programs, with University of San Francisco leading at $102,274.
| Rank | Institution | State | Earnings | Completers |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| University of San Francisco | CA | $102,274 | 26 |
| 2 | California State University-Fullerton | CA | $91,697 | 13 |
| 3 | University of California-Santa Barbara | CA | $88,781 | 79 |
| 4 | California State Polytechnic University-Humboldt | CA | $77,785 | 37 |
| 5 | Middlebury Institute of International Studies at Monterey | CA | $72,805 | 29 |
Methodology
Programs in California ranked by highest earning. Only includes master's programs in CIP family 03 (Natural Resources) with at least 10 completers. Data from the U.S. Department of Education College Scorecard.
